DESCRIPTION

Ennis is a trade printer — it manufactures custom and semi-custom printed business products and sells them almost exclusively through independent distributors rather than directly to end users. Ennis operates roughly 50 manufacturing plants across 20 states. Core products include business forms, labels and tags, envelopes, presentation folders, and financial and security documents such as checks and MICR forms. About 95% of production is custom or semi-custom, built to a customer's specifications. Distributors — including business forms dealers, commercial printers, direct mail companies, and payroll software firms — own the end-customer relationships, and Ennis competes for distributor business on price, service, and quality. No single customer exceeds 5% of net sales. Profitability is driven by volume (which spreads fixed manufacturing costs), paper costs (sourced predominantly from one major supplier), product mix, and geographic footprint. Ennis grows primarily through bolt-on acquisitions of small regional printers and converters, which it folds into its distributor-facing model. Recent acquisitions include an envelope converter in the Northeast, a commercial print shop in Texas, and a business forms manufacturer in Indiana. Organic growth is constrained by secular decline in demand for traditional paper-based forms as digitization reduces usage, making acquisitions central to maintaining revenue over time.
